I know that amateur rocketry very often uses high fineness ratios in
comparison to industry and understand some of the reasons why (drag). What
are the technical challenges I should be aware of as you scale up a rocket
with high fineness ratios? PSAS mentioned something about not being able to
model the rocket as a rigid body during flight and I am not sure if this
would affect stability. I am looking at a height of 5.1m and a diameter of
.2m for a fineness ratio of 25.5. Any insight would be valuable as I can't
seem to find many resources. I am assuming this is still "small" so my gut
feeling is that I should be good.
Note: I am considering all types of buckling as failure modes and designed
the air frame accordingly.
